If this Full Wave Control Panel is installed into a Stand with a Half Wave Magnetic Base, the Control Panel will be Destroyed. If the reading is between 37 and 45 Ohms, this part won't work, you will need the Half Wave Control Panel. The Resistance of a Proper Operating Full Wave Magnetic Base Should be Between 97-119 Ohms. Measure the Resistance Across the 2 Lead Wires with the Base Disconnected from from the Stand. To Determine If Your Magnetic Base is Full Wave or Half Wave, Disconnect the 2 Magnetic Lead Wires (A and B) going from the Magnetic Base to the Control Panel. Before Purchasing, you must make sure you are ordering the correct part.
